1960 Ford Galaxie Starliner

The 1960 Ford Galaxie Starliner stands as a quintessential example of American automotive ingenuity during the height of the Space Age. With its distinctive design, powerful engine options, and futuristic styling cues, the Galaxie Starliner captured the imagination of car enthusiasts and remains a beloved classic today.

Introduced as part of Ford's full-size car lineup, the Galaxie Starliner represented the pinnacle of Ford's design philosophy in 1960. Its name evoked images of exploration and innovation, aligning perfectly with the era's fascination with space exploration and futuristic technology. The sleek, aerodynamic shape of the Galaxie Starliner set it apart from its contemporaries, featuring a unique roofline that sloped dramatically towards the rear, giving it a fastback appearance that was both stylish and functional.

In 1960, automotive design was entering a new era characterized by clean lines, bold grilles, and chrome accents. The Galaxie Starliner embraced these trends with its streamlined body, chrome trimmings, and distinctive tailfins that echoed the rocket-like designs of the era. Its dual headlights were integrated into a wide grille, giving the front end a bold and assertive look that hinted at the power lurking under the hood.

Speaking of power, the Galaxie Starliner offered a range of potent engine options designed to satisfy a variety of drivers. At the heart of the lineup was the Thunderbird Special 352 cubic inch V8 engine, available in multiple configurations that produced between 220 and 360 horsepower. This robust powertrain ensured that the Galaxie Starliner delivered exhilarating performance whether cruising down the highway or roaring off the line at a stoplight.

Inside, the Galaxie Starliner exuded a sense of luxury and comfort that was characteristic of Ford's commitment to quality craftsmanship. The spacious cabin offered ample room for up to six passengers, upholstered in a choice of premium fabrics or optional leather. The dashboard featured a symmetrical layout with clear instrumentation and chrome accents, reflecting the era's obsession with futuristic design and technological innovation.
